Chromatography refers to a group of instrumental techniques used for the separation of a mixture of analytes into their individual components. The use of the term selectivity in analytical chemistry has evolved in parallel with the development of more sensitive and discriminating methods that have a capability to identify and quantify analytes with less interference from other components, similar or dissimilar, than earlier methods were able to do.
